Mom Whose Kids Died in Wreck Loses Twins

The Associated Press
Sunday, May 22, 2005; 12:10 PM

WALNUT CREEK, Calif. -- A couple who wanted to become parents again
after their two children were killed by a hit-and-run driver have
lost their unborn twins due to complications with the pregnancy.

Carmen Pack's life was threatened by infections linked to tears in
the amniotic sacs of the twin male fetuses, her husband said. At 20
weeks' gestation, the twins were too young to survive a premature
delivery and the pregnancy was terminated Friday.
